Est. 1-31-28 ■ a Here Friday O Judge Tam C. Bowie of Jefferson will speak at the Tryon Rotary Club Friday, 1 p.m. at Oak Hall „ Formerly speaker of N. C. House of Representatives and now a candidate for the U.S.Senate against Cam Mor rison, the Judge should prove an in teresting speaker on state affairs. Any one not a member of the club may have the privilege of hearing him for the price of luncheon. M.R. McCown in charge of program. Q Paving oi Highway Begins A crew of men and machinery are now at work making preparations for paving the Tryon-Spartan burg highway, starting here at the state line.
